1. Define the footprint before you multiply pages

Bosseo describes a choice between statewide coverage and a tighter set of counties. Pittsburg is a municipality in Contra Costa County, California. That relationship gives your firm a precise starting point, but it does not by itself show that every city in the county is a suitable target. A useful review should distinguish Pittsburg city from Contra Costa County and from the wider California market. It should also account for where the firm actually accepts matters, not merely where a page could be published.

Recommended approach

Begin with the service area you can responsibly support. Compare a Pittsburg-only plan with a Contra Costa County plan, then identify any California expansion that fits your intake capacity and professional obligations. Treat the 76,257 population estimate as geographic context only. Ask Bosseo to show how each proposed city and service combination maps to a real client-facing purpose.

2. Match pages to the legal services you really offer

The product page describes a dedicated page for each legal service in each selected city. That structure can become useful coverage only when the underlying service list is accurate and specific. A page for a service your firm does not handle creates confusion. A broad practice-area label may also fail to answer the narrower question a prospective client is asking. Your own matter mix, consultation criteria, and accepted case types should determine the page set.

Recommended approach

Create a controlled list of services that your Pittsburg firm currently offers. For every proposed page, decide whether the firm accepts the matter, whether the service is described accurately, and what action a visitor should take. Remove combinations that would be misleading, duplicative, or outside the firm’s geographic and substantive scope.

3. Require local substance rather than city-name substitutions

Bosseo says its programmatic SEO pages are intended to include state statutes, court rules, filing procedures, and local context. Google’s guidance says scaled content needs original value, accuracy, and relevance; automation does not guarantee crawling, indexing, or search visibility. Replacing one city name with another would not satisfy that standard. For Pittsburg pages, local references should clarify the service and the firm’s actual scope, not serve as decoration.

Recommended approach

Review a proposed Pittsburg page for legal accuracy, useful explanations, clear limits, and a genuine reason for the city reference. Confirm that any discussion of California law or procedure is current and appropriate for the service. Do not approve pages solely because they increase the page count. The question is whether a prospective client would learn something useful and understand the next step.

4. Treat technical coverage as an implementation question

Bosseo’s public product text describes structured data, internal linking, XML sitemaps, search-engine submission, index monitoring, and publication on the firm’s domain. Those capabilities address site organization and monitoring, but they do not guarantee that every page will be crawled, indexed, or visible. A large footprint also needs a review of the existing website, URL structure, navigation, hosting, and technical constraints.

Recommended approach

Ask for a clear explanation of how Pittsburg and Contra Costa County pages would fit into your current domain. Confirm who reviews page errors, indexing status, redirects, duplicate issues, and changes to the website. Keep technical success separate from business success: a published page, an indexed page, a ranking, a visit, and a qualified inquiry are different events.

5. Connect rankings to the inquiries your firm can evaluate

Bosseo states that its programmatic SEO service tracks service-city rankings and presents reporting through its ROI Dashboard. The public product text also describes connections among visibility, calls, leads, and retainers. Before relying on any report, your firm should define what counts as a qualified inquiry and how staff record source information. A Pittsburg page may attract an inquiry that is outside your practice, outside your service area, or not ready to hire.

Recommended approach

Agree on measurement definitions before launch or expansion. Separate impressions and rankings from visits, calls, consultations, qualified matters, and retained cases. Review Pittsburg and Contra Costa County performance by service rather than treating all pages as equivalent. Use the results to decide which coverage to maintain, improve, narrow, or expand.
